Tms320c4x floating point processor download

Download tms320c32 datasheet pdf texas instruments document. The ieee object represents the ieee 754 floating point number. Tms320c6678 multicore fixed and floatingpoint digital signal. Tms320c4x digital signal processing free download as word doc. The c40 operates at 275 million operations per second mops and. Texas instruments tms320c6748, fixed and floatingpoint dsp is a lowpower application processor based on a c674x dsp core. The tms320c6672 multicore fixed and floating point digital signal processor is based on tis keystone multicore architecture. Production processing does not necessarily include testing of all. Characteristic data and other specifications are subjec t to change without notice. Pdf tim compatible parallel processing with the tms320c6x. Tmp320c40kgdl60c datasheet ti tmp320c40kgdc, floating. Tim compatible parallel processing with the tms320c6x family. The hardware architecture and software capabilities of the tms320c40 floating point digital signal processor are described.

The tms320c4x generation of floatingpoint processors is designed specifi. Tms320c5505c5504 fixedpoint digital signal processor. Production processing does not necessarily include testing of all parameters. The 320c40 digital signal processors dsps are 32bit, floating point processors manufactured in 0.

The tms320c4x 32bit floating point digital signal processors optimized for parallel processing. The processor is available in many different variants, some with fixedpoint. Code examples are given in a mixture of c and assembly language. Military m 125c commercial c 85c commercial l to 70c highest performance floatingpoint digital signal processor dsp c4050. Tms320c6748 fixedfloating pointdsp check for samples. The processor is available in many different variants, some with fixedpoint arithmetic and some with floating point arithmetic. Tms320c5504 fixedpoint digital signal processor data manual sprs659 tms320c5505 fixedpoint digital signal processor data manual sprs660 throughout this document, unless otherwise specified, tms320c550x and c550x, refer to the tms320c5505, and tms320c5504 devices. Aug 01, 2015 texas dsp processors 16bit fixed point arithmetic processors tms320c1x tms320c2x tms320c5x tms320c8x 32bit floating point arithmetic processors tms320c3x tms320c4x 12.

It was introduced on april 8, 1983 through the tms32010 processor, which was then the fastest dsp on the market. Tms320c6678 multicore fixed and floatingpoint digital. Sprs691a july 2011 advance information concerns ne w products in the sampling or preproduction phase of development. The fixedpoint processor using fixedpoint arithmetic takes much effort to. Tms320c6746 1 tms320c6746 fixed and floatingpoint dsp 1. Tms320c6748 fixed and floatingpoint dsp check for samples. They include fixed point processors such as texas instruments tms320c5x, tms320c54x and motorola dsp563x and floating point processors such as texas instruments tms320c4x, tms320c67xx, and analog devices adsp21xxx. Texas instruments tms320 is a blanket name for a series of digital signal processors dsps from texas instruments. Tms320c8x 32bit floating point arithmetic processors tms320c3x tms320c4x. Tms320c80 mvp multimedia video processor has a 32 bit floatingpoint master processor and four 32bit fixedpoint parallel processors. Architecture of tms320c4x floating point processor datasheet. A floatingpoint processor is a processor capable of handling floatingpoint arithmetic where real operands are represented usi ng exponents. Pdf floating point dsp tms320f28xx in control systems for.

Tms320c6712d floatingpoint digital signal processor sprs293b october 2005 revised june 2006 6 post office box 1443 houston, texas 772511443 description the tms320c67x dsp including the tms320c6712, tms320c6712c, tms320c6712d devicesare members of the floatingpoint dsp family in the tms320c6000 dsp platform. Sprs590 june 2009 fixed point multiply supports two 32 x 300mhz c674x vliw dsp32bit multiplies, four 16 x 16bit c674x instruction set features datasheet search, datasheets, datasheet search site for electronic components and semiconductors, integrated circuits, diodes and. Architecture of tms320c4x floating point processor block diagram of of tms320c4x architecture of. The fixed point processor using fixed point arithmetic takes much effort to code. Tms320c6670 multicore fixed and floatingpoint systemonchip silicon errata literature number.

Tms320c4x, 32bit floating point tms320c40, 40 to 50 mhz, cmos. Tms320c32 datasheet texas instruments, download pdf. Tms320c6748 1 tms320c6748 fixedfloating pointdsp 1. Products conform to specifications per the terms of texas instruments standard warranty. Embedded dsp digital signal processors ic dsp 388bga. Floating point dsp tms320f28xx in control systems for. The tms320c44 is a lessexpensive version of texas instruments workhorse floatingpoint tms320c40 device. Tms320c40 data sheet, product information and support.

A parallel approach for matrix multiplication on the. Tms320c6674 multicore fixed and floatingpoint digital. However, it is not efficient in terms of the number of instructions it has to complete compared with the fixed point processor. Acdc converter, digital signal processor, energy quality, renewable energy sources res view fulltext. Understanding tms320c62xx dsp singleprecision floating. Tms320c6678 multicore fixed and floatingpoint digital signal processor literature number. Architecture of tms320c4x floating point processor.

Tms320c32 digital signal processor sprs027c january 1995 revised december 1996 post office box 1443 houston, texas 772511443 1 highperformance floatingpoint dsp tms320c3260 5 v 33ns instruction cycle time 330 million operations per second mops, 60 million floatingpoint operations per second mflops, 30. Here is the code used to implement the algorithm for when the c3x floatnumber happens to be between 0 and 1 where the issue is happening. Tms320 floatingpoint dsp assembly language tools users guide. This device provides significantly lower power than other members of the tms320c6000 platform of dsps.

The floatingpoint processor is easy to code using the floatingpoint arithmetic and develop the prototype quickly. The tms320c4x is a highperformance parallel processor with up to 488 mbytess of data throughput, 4080 mflops, and 20. This document describes the fundamentals of matrix multiplication and parallel processing. Understanding tms320c62xx dsp singleprecision floatingpoint functions 5 r denormalzero exponent, nonzero mantissa. Offer tms320c44pdb50 texas instruments from kynix semiconductor hong kong limited. Nov 26, 2014 the tms320c4x 32bit floating point digital signal processors optimized for parallel processing. Integrated with two c66x corepac dsps, each core runs at 1. This dsp provides significantly lower power than other members of the tms320c6000 platform of dsps. Tms320c4x parallel processing development system technical.

Tms320c6674 multicore fixed and floatingpoint digital signal. Tms320c4x users guide literature number spru063 describes the c4x 32bit floatingpoint processor, developed for digital signal processing as well as parallel processing applications. Tms320c6748 datasheet1242 pages ti fixedfloatingpoint dsp. Tms320c6418 fixedpoint digital signal processor datasheet. Tms320c6746 fixed and floatingpoint dsp check for samples.

Harvard architecture an overview sciencedirect topics. View and download texas instruments tms320c67 applications online. View and download texas instruments tms320c2x user manual online. Digital signal processor optimized for high performance multichannel audio systems. Word size affects precision of fixed point numbers dsps have 16bit, 20bit, or 24bit data words floating point dsps cost 2x 4x vs. The hardware architecture and software capabilities of the tms320c40 floatingpoint digital signal processor are described. Sprs590 june 2009 fixed point multiply supports two 32 x 300mhz c674x vliw dsp32bit multiplies, four 16 x 16bit c674x instruction set features datasheet search, datasheets, datasheet search site for electronic components and semiconductors, integrated circuits, diodes and other. The tms320c44 is a lessexpensive version of texas instruments workhorse floating point tms320c40 device. Operating at 225 mhz, the tms320c67 delivers up to 50 million floatingpoint operations per second mflops, 1800 million instructions per second mips, and with dual fixedfloatingpoint multipliers up to 450 million multiplyaccumulate operations per. Tms320c67, tms320c67b floatingpoint digital signal. Tms320c6674 multicore fixed and floatingpoint digital signal processor literature number.

The tms320c30s internal busing and special dsp instruction set have the speed and flexibility to execute up to 50 mflops million floatingpoint operations per second. Texas instruments tms320c2x user manual pdf download. Tms320c6670 multicore fixed and floating point systemonchip silicon errata literature number. The floating point processor is easy to code using the floating point arithmetic and develop the prototype quickly. Tms320c4x floating point processor architecture tms320 tms320c30 tms320c40 tms320c4x floating point processor text. It shows using the 32bit floatingpoint tms320c4x parallel digital signal processor to perform matrix multiplication and analyses the results. In a 32 bit dsp processor the mantissa is usually 24 bits, so the precision of a floating point dsp is the same as that of a 24 bit fixed point processor.

The floating point dsp tms320c3x, which exploits delayed branch logic, has. The device is a lowpower applications processor based on a c674x dsp core. Tms320c4x users guide literature number spru063 describes the c4x. Tms320c6674 multicore fixed and floating point digital signal processor literature number. Hardware support for singleprecision 32bit and doubleprecision 64bit ieee floatingpoint operations. Commercial level processing operating temperature ranges. Tms320c4x digital signal processing central processing unit. The advisory numbers in this document are not sequential. If the exponent 0, the sign and mantissa are returned as zero. Tmp320c40kgdl60c datasheet ti tmp320c40kgdc, floatingpoint. Tms320c6748, fixed and floating point dsps ti offers its tms320c6748, fixed and floating point dsps for currency inspection, biometric identification, and machine vision lowend applications texas instruments tms320c6748, fixed and floating point dsp is a lowpower application processor based on a c674x dsp core. This document describes using the tms320 floatingpoint digital signal processor.

Tms320c6670 multicore fixed and floatingpoint soc errata. The 320c40 digital signal processors dsps are 32bit, floatingpoint processors manufactured in 0. Understanding tms320c62xx dsp singleprecision floatingpoint. In many ways the cell microprocessor followed this design approach. Offer tms320c44gfw60 texas instruments from kynix semiconductor hong kong limited. Highest performance floating point digital signal processor dsp 320c4060. But floating point has one further advantage over fixed point. The device enables originalequipment manufacturers oems and originaldesign manufacturers odms to quickly bring to market devices with robust operating. The tms320c30 is a 32bit floatingpoint processor manufactured in 0. Qfplib is a library of ieee 754 singleprecision floating point arithmetic routines for microcontrollers based on the arm cortexm0 core armv6m architecture. Tms320c6748 fixedfloating point digital signal processor. Even with this amount of power, the pc44 remains a reasonably affordable plugin board.

You can use the communications ports to download code and data to the. Floating point dsp tms320f28xx in control systems for renewable energy sources res. Sprs692d april 20 production data information is current as of publication date. However, it is not efficient in terms of the number of instructions it has to complete compared with the fixedpoint processor. Tms320c6748 1 tms320c6748 fixed and floatingpoint dsp 1. Upon popular request, here is a code sample that isnt awful. The c30 object, represents the c3x floating point number. Devices in the tms320 dsp family that have floatingpoint processors are the c3x, c4x, and c67x generations. Program fetch unit instruction dispatch unit instruction decode unit two data paths, each with four functional. Texas dsp processors 16bit fixed point arithmetic processors tms320c1x tms320c2x tms320c5x tms320c8x 32bit floating point arithmetic processors tms320c3x tms320c4x 12. Tms320c6712d floatingpoint digital signal processor. Ar parameter estimation using tms320c30 digital signal. Tms320c6418 fixedpoint digital signal processor data manual literature number.

Tms320c40 datasheet floating point digital signal processor. Tms320c4x floating point processor architecture tms320 tms320c30 tms320c40 tms320c4x floating point processor. Tms320c44pdb50 texas instruments embedded dsp digital. Tms320c6678 multicore fixed and floating point digital signal processor literature number. Highest performance floatingpoint digital signal processor dsp 320c4060. It should also run on cortexm3 and cortexm4 microcontrollers and will give reasonable performance, but it is not optimised for these devices. Embedded dsp digital signal processors ic dsp 304hqfp. Revised january 2006 production data information is current as of publication date.

244 1312 362 650 867 107 734 1161 216 1574 1392 1124 40 298 402 1339 226 397 4 1563 216 935 1098 514 1560 1542 460 255 1195 802 1231 291 155 929 1304 692 1220 182 524 1295 590 938 425 728 182 935